Setup

To integrate the PrivateID connector with PingOne DaVinci, follow these steps. For additional assistance, see the Ping Identity documentation Adding a connector.

Start with PingOne DaVinci

  1. Log in to your PingOne DaVinci account. Once logged in, navigate to the Connectors page within the DaVinci platform.Click on the "Add Connector" button to initiate the process of adding a new connector

privateid1

  1. Look for the PrivateID Connector option in the list of available connectors. Click + to add the connector.

  2. Follow the on-screen instructions to configure the PrivateID Connector according to your requirements. Enter a name for the new connector, such as PrivateID OIDC, and click Create.

  3. Identify the connector created for the integration with PrivateID from the list of connectors. Click on the "Edit" option from the actions menu associated with the created connector.

privateid2

  1. Once in the edit mode, locate the Redirect URL field. Copy the Redirect URL provided. This URL will be used in the Orchestration module during the setup process. Save the Redirect URL for later use in the Orchestration module.

Orchestration Hub

Follow these instructions to configure the integration in the Orchestration Hub:

  1. Use the provided credentials to log in to the Orchestration module.

privateid3

  1. Once logged in, navigate to the OIDC Clients section within the Orchestration module. Click on the Create Client button to initiate the process of creating a new OIDC client.

privateid4

  1. Choose the appropriate organization from the available list for which the integration is being configured.

privateid5

  1. Fill in the necessary details such as Name, Description, and select "client_secret_basic" as the token endpoint authentication method. Paste the Redirect URI obtained from Step 5 of the DaVinci setup into the respective field. After filling in the required fields, click on the "Save" button to save the configuration.

privateid6

  1. Once the client is created, navigate to the details page. Note down the client_id and client_secret provided for later use in the integration process.

privateid7

PingOne Davinci

  • Access the configuration settings of the connector previously created for the integration.
  • Locate the fields for Client ID and Client Secret within the connector configuration settings.
  • After pasting the Client ID and Client Secret, ensure to save the changes made to the connector configuration.
  • With all other fields populated with default values, your setup will be complete.

privateid8

By following these steps, you'll successfully integrate the Client ID and Client Secret obtained from the Orchestration module into PingOne DaVinci. This completes the setup process, and your integration should now be configured to communicate seamlessly between DaVinci and the Orchestration module. Connector settings To configure the connector settings for seamless integration, ensure the following parameters are set accordingly:

Provider Name: Custom Name describing the name of the provider Auth Type: OpenId Redirect URL: Davinci Redirect URL on which the callback is received User Info Endpoint: https://oidc.privateid.com/me App ID: Client ID created in orchestration portal Client Secret: Client Secret created in orchestration portal Scope: openid privateid

Using the connector in a flow

After successfully creating the connector, you can proceed to create flows in PingOne DaVinci to execute tasks leveraging the connector's capabilities. For more information on how to create flows, please refer to the documentation on Davinci Flows

Here are the mandatory parameters required during flow creation to enable the PrivateID connector to perform tasks:

  • productGroupId: This parameter is received as part of the Private Identity onboarding process in the Orchestration module. It helps identify the specific product group associated with the task.

  • actionFlow: This parameter determines the action to be performed by the PrivateID connector. The following actions are supported:

  • register: Redirects the UI to perform Remote Digital Onboarding up to Identity Assurance Level 2 (IAL2) (“registration”).

  • login: Redirects the UI to perform encrypted biometric Authentication Assurance Level 2 (AAL2) face authentication with FIDO2 Passkey.
  • forget_me: Redirects the UI to remove the account.

Use Cases:

The PrivateID connector can be utilized in various use cases, including but not limited to:

Use Case: “Register” - Remote Digital Onboarding (IAL2)

In the register use case flow, the PrivateID OIDC returns a UUID upon successful registration/authentication. This flow can be integrated with the Userpool associated with DaVinci. Here's how the flow operates:

  • Flow Trigger: Upon triggering the flow, connect with the User Policy > Create Users capabilities.

  • User Creation: Utilize the UUID returned from the userinfo endpoint to create a user within the Userpool associated with PingOne DaVinci.

Use Case: login - Authentication Assurance Level 2 (AAL2)

In the “login” use case flow, the PrivateID OIDC returns a UUID upon successful authentication. This flow can be integrated with the Userpool associated with DaVinci. Here's how the flow operates:

  • Flow Trigger: Upon triggering the flow, connect with the User Policy > Get Users capabilities.
  • User Verification: Use the UUID returned from the userinfo endpoint to check whether the user already exists in the Userpool associated with DaVinci.
  • Registration Action: If the user is not registered, trigger a registration actionFlow to initiate the registration process

Use Case: forget_me - Fulfills the required GDPR “forget_me” functionality

In the “forget_me” use case flow, the PrivateID Connector performs a deletion from the server upon successful authentication. OIDC will throw in-built OIDC error and error description once the flow is complete. Here's how the flow operates:

  • Flow Trigger: Upon triggering the flow, connect with the User Policy > Get Users capabilities.
  • Custom UI Response: OIDC returns “Account Deleted” response on successful deletion.
